129: Is Your Touch Aging Out? (with Til Luchau & Whitney Lowe)


Listen Later

A new study shows that our fingertips lose sensitivity as we age. What are the implications for massage and bodywork practitioners? Tune in and listen as Til and Whitney think it through, and along the way, share fascinating tidbits about tactile sensitivity training, and its relevance to actual practice. 


Key Topics:

•Introduction and Sponsor Message (00:00 - 01:30)

•Discussion of Tactile Sensitivity Study (01:30 - 03:30)

•Decline in tactile sensitivity, especially in fingers with age

•Importance of glabrous skin (hairless skin) in mechanoreception

•Mechanoreceptors and Aging (03:30 - 06:00)

•Von Frey monofilament test used to measure sensitivity

•Examples of exercises to improve tactile sensitivity in manual therapy

•Proprioception and Sensory Discrimination (06:00 - 09:00)

•Importance of spatial discrimination in manual therapy

•Stiffness testing for practitioners

•Tactile Acuity and Practice (09:00 - 12:00)

•Training methods for developing tactile sensitivity, including touch games and exercises

•Aging and Mechanoreceptor Deterioration (12:00 - 16:00)

•Impact of aging on nerve function and tissue hydration

•Central processing changes in the brain affecting tactile perception

•Implications for Clients and Practitioners (16:00 - 23:00)

•Loss of sensitivity and its effect on daily activities and manual therapy

•Correlation between pain and reduced tactile sensitivity

•Qualitative vs Quantitative Touch in Therapy (23:00 - 30:00)

•Debate on whether tactile acuity is essential for effective manual therapy

•Importance of qualitative touch and attentiveness in client care

•Social Grooming and Pleasant Touch (30:00 - 38:00)

•The role of pleasant touch in therapy, linked to brain processes

•Sensitivity in non-fingertip areas (forearms, cheeks) and its significance

•Takeaways on Tactile Sensitivity and Aging (38:00 - 45:00)

•Summary of findings on aging and tactile sensitivity

•Importance of listening and touch quality in manual therapy

Resources mentioned in this episode:

  • Samain-Aupic, Léonard, Mariama Dione, Edith Ribot-Ciscar, Rochelle Ackerley, and Jean-Marc Aimonetti. “Relations between Tactile Sensitivity of the Finger, Arm, and Cheek Skin over the Lifespan Showing Decline Only on the Finger.” Frontiers in Aging Neuroscience 16 (July 2, 2024): 1387136. https://doi.org/10.3389/fnagi.2024.1387136.
  • Bartsch, Katja Martina, Robert Schleip, Alberto Zullo, Kerstin Hoppe, and Werner Klingler. “The Stiffness Comparison Test: A Pilot Study to Determine Inter-Individual Differences in Palpatory Skill Related to Gender, Age, and Occupation-Related Experience.” Journal of Bodywork and Movement Therapies 24, no. 4 (October 2020): 1–6. https://doi.org/10.1016/j.jbmt.2020.06.009.
